Vista has what’s called the Sidebar. It’s an application that is installed by default, allowing a user to download modules called Gadgets, and integrate them into the desktop.

Sidebar Gadgets offer huge possibilities. They’re not restricted by size or styling, and they can perform a wide variety of tasks - from telling you how much memory you have free, to displaying news from an RSS feed, to letting you know what phase the moon is in!
